#include "art/Framework/Principal/Handle.h"
#include "larcore/Geometry/Geometry.h"
#include "larcorealg/Geometry/BoxBoundedGeo.h"
#include "larevt/SpaceChargeServices/SpaceChargeService.h"
#include "lardataobj/RecoBase/PFParticle.h"
#include "lardataobj/RecoBase/Track.h"
#include "lardataobj/RecoBase/Shower.h"
#include "lardataobj/RecoBase/Vertex.h"
#include "lardataobj/RecoBase/Cluster.h"
#include "lardataobj/RecoBase/Hit.h"
#include "lardataobj/RecoBase/SpacePoint.h"
#include "lardataobj/RecoBase/OpFlash.h"
#include "lardataobj/MCBase/MCTrack.h"
#include "lardataobj/MCBase/MCShower.h"
#include "nusimdata/SimulationBase/MCParticle.h"
#include "nusimdata/SimulationBase/MCTruth.h"
#include "nusimdata/SimulationBase/simb.h"
#include "nusimdata/SimulationBase/MCFlux.h"
#include "nusimdata/SimulationBase/GTruth.h"
#include "TTree.h"
#include "TRandom3.h"
#include <vector>
#include <iostream>
#include <string>
#include <map>
Go to the source code of this file.
Classes | |
struct | single_photon::para_all |
struct | single_photon::var_all |
Namespaces | |
single_photon | |
Typedefs | |
typedef art::ValidHandle < std::vector < recob::PFParticle > > | single_photon::PFParticleHandle |
typedef std::vector< art::Ptr < recob::PFParticle > > | single_photon::PFParticleVector |
typedef std::vector< art::Ptr < recob::Track > > | single_photon::TrackVector |
typedef std::vector< art::Ptr < recob::Shower > > | single_photon::ShowerVector |
typedef std::map< size_t, art::Ptr< recob::PFParticle > > | single_photon::PFParticleIdMap |